The E81 120’s credentials as a back-road and track-day car rest on the rear-wheel-drive layout and the 2.0-litre engine’s willingness to be pushed, not on its factory braking specification. BMW sized the standard front setup for a road car with modest outputs; it handles the daily commute and an occasional spirited blast, but put the 120 on circuit or brake hard and repeatedly from motorway speeds and fade arrives earlier than you would want.
The XYZ Racing Hollow front brake kit for the BMW 1 Series E81 120 addresses that directly. It is a single-axle front kit, supplying a matched pair of front calipers and front discs. Covering the 2007-2012 production window, the LCI facelift generation of the E81 3-door platform, it replaces the stock front assembly with a setup built for more swept area, more clamping force, and a compound range that can be matched to how the car is actually driven.
What this brake kit does for your 2007-2012 Bmw 1 Series E81 120
A larger front disc takes longer to heat-soak and gives the pads more swept surface to work against; shorter stopping distances from cold and more consistent pedal feel as temperatures climb are the direct outcomes. The hollow-vane, two-piece floating disc construction sheds heat as the wheel turns, and the floating design keeps pad contact even as the rotor expands.
Three pad compounds represent the most consequential choice in the kit: Street is the quiet, low-dust road default where cold bite, noise and dust all factor into daily life; Sport gives progressive initial bite and heat range for drivers who push hard on open roads without sacrificing everyday manners; Racing is the dedicated circuit compound for sessions where the brakes are worked repeatedly from high speed. Discs come drilled or slotted at the same price. Caliper finish runs from the included painted colours of Red, Yellow, Gold, Black and Anodized Black at no extra cost, through Custom Color in any Pantone, to premium polished-forged and candy options, which carry real visual weight on an E81 120 where 17" or 18" wheels leave the caliper clearly visible through the spokes.

Choosing your spec
Every kit is built to order around the choices you make above. Here is what each option actually changes, so you can spec yours with confidence.
Brake pads — Street, Sport or Racing
Every kit ships with a full set of high-performance pads; the compound is your call.
Street is the right default for fast-road driving — a strong, progressive cold bite with low noise, low dust and long disc life. Sport raises the working temperature and adds bite and fade resistance for hard road use and the occasional track day, while still behaving on a cold morning. Racing is a track compound built for sustained abuse: huge fade resistance and bite once heat is in it, at the cost of more noise and dust when cold. Match the pad to how hard you actually use the brakes — there is no benefit to a race pad that never gets up to temperature.
Caliper grade — Hollow vs Hollow Racing
Hollow is the standard caliper on every kit: a hollow-body forged caliper, lighter than a solid one, fitted with a dust cover and backed by a 5-year oil-leak warranty. For most fast-road and spirited track use it is all the caliper you need.
Hollow Racing is the track-grade upgrade. It runs the same hollow body but without a dust cover (so there is nothing to melt at sustained high temperature), uses a twin-metal piston that isolates heat travelling from the disc to the oil seal, and is rated to 1000°C. Available 286–380mm (front). Warranty is 2 years on oil leaks and 10 years on appearance. Built for professional racing and repeated track days.

Centre bells
The centre bell is the CNC-machined aluminium hat that joins the disc to the hub. The standard anodized centre bell is included. The Two-tone bell (+£200) adds an anodized accent ring — choose Red, Yellow, Orange, Purple or Silver right here at checkout. The Titanium centre bell (+£500) is a forged titanium bell (bolts not included) that finishes off the polished-forged look.
